What is Neonatal Infant Pain Scale (NIPS)
The Neonatal Infant Pain Scale (NIPS) is a trusted tool for checking pain levels in newborns. It helps nurses and doctors spot discomfort quickly. This behavioural assessment tool looks at six specific indicators to measure distress. It is built to evaluate both preterm and term babies during routine procedures. Observers score facial expression, cry, breathing patterns, arm movements, leg movements, and arousal state. Each item receives a zero or one, except for crying which can score a two, resulting in a total score ranging between zero and seven. Healthcare teams use NIPS because it is fast and easy to apply at the bedside. A total score greater than three suggests the baby needs pain management interventions. It works well for monitoring responses before, during, and after medical tasks, ensuring little ones get the right care when they hurt.
The Neonatal Infant Pain Scale can be scored using a single cumulative method based on six behavioural indicators. Clinicians assess facial expression, breathing patterns, arms, legs, and state of arousal, assigning 0 or 1 point for each. The cry category is weighted differently, ranging from 0 to 2 points. You simply sum these values to get a total score between 0 and 7. A result greater than 3 suggests the baby is in pain and likely needs comfort or medication. This straightforward tally helps nurses make quick decisions about pain management in the nursery.
